This is also where the urge to eat ice comes from for some people. The cooling forces blood to the brain, to compensate for low iron. It’s a form of PICA usually caused by a deficiency.
Definitely been there. I’m a notorious ice chewer, but on iron supplements it faded and came back now and again. Now I just keep an eye out for when it becomes that constant urge cause that means my iron might be a bit low.
Make sure you’re taking your supplement with vitamin C to get the best absorption. Someone above mentioned lemonade, I eat lots of red bell peppers. Then again, maybe you get the kind of supplement that’s vitamin C + iron.
